U.S. Department of Veterans AffairsUnderstanding the formulation
Tadalafil supports erectile blood flow, while paroxetine affects serotonin signaling and can delay ejaculation. Paroxetine is not FDA approved in the United States for premature ejaculation, and this compounded combination is not FDA approved, so a clinician evaluates whether both ingredients are appropriate for you.
Tadalafil helps preserve cGMP and support blood flow in erectile tissue during sexual stimulation.
Paroxetine is an SSRI that affects serotonin signaling, and delayed ejaculation is a known pharmacologic effect. Its use for climax timing is off label and requires review of serotonergic interactions and other risks.
FDA has not evaluated the combined formulation for safety or effectiveness. Your clinician reviews cardiovascular history, mental-health history, and all medicines before prescribing.
